Vue load image from assets. I'm looking for the right url to reference static assets, like images wi...
Vue load image from assets. I'm looking for the right url to reference static assets, like images within Vue javascript. Aug 7, 2019 · Can't get image from assets folder Asked 6 years, 6 months ago Modified 6 years, 6 months ago Viewed 2k times Jul 29, 2020 · Image from assets folder not displaying with Vue Js Ask Question Asked 5 years, 7 months ago Modified 2 years, 10 months ago Jul 26, 2018 · Is it possible to include an image, which is in assets/ foder, in some static . Common image, media, and font filetypes are detected as assets automatically. Sep 25, 2023 · Importing images from the assets folder when the path is static is not that difficult in both frameworks, Vue and Nuxt. Such optimizations include hashed filenames for automatic cache busting and small images that are auto inlined with base64 encoding. For example, you can create a computed property that returns the import statement for the image you want to use as the background, and then bind that property to the "style" binding of a div element. Links Tiny Vue Logo. Moreover, this also means you can just place images next to your *. But loading images with a dynamic source often confuses developers that are fairly new to one of these frameworks. In the following article, I want to demystify the process of dynamic asset loading in Vue 3 or Nuxt 3 and explain why static assets can be loaded easily The benefits of asset URL transforms are: file-loader allows you to designate where to copy and place the asset file, and how to name it using version hashes for better caching. scss file, as a background-image? I have a _buttons. A guide on using Vite::asset() for handling images in Vue components and Blade templates. While we’re talking about Vue images in this article, it’s worth noting that Cloudinary integrates with Vite and Vue while offering an expanded offering for image handling, transformations, and more, all for free for life. If they aren't imported then they'll b If using the Vue plugin, asset references in Vue SFC templates are automatically converted into imports. Both tools have a convention of putting assets such as images in the folder /src/assets, but there's no special handling for that folder in those tools. For example, I'm creating a leaflet marker using a custom icon image, and I've tried several urls, but You'll encounter the same problem with both Vite and the old Vue CLI (webpack). Unfortunately, loading dynamic assets such as images is not one of them. In addition, Vue CLI also automatically injects resource hints (preload/prefetch), manifest/icon links (when PWA plugin is used), and the asset links for the JavaScript and CSS files produced during the It happens because Vue CLI uses Webpack to bundle the assets folder, and this bundling renames the files/path. If I included the images in my project, as either lightweight icons or static images, then using an absolute URL, with hostname and Jan 28, 2023 · This function can be used in your Vue component to set the image url. vue files and use relative paths based on the folder structure instead of worrying about deployment URLs. Nov 2, 2019 · When I first started using Vue, one thing I got continually wrong was how to load an image into a Vue component dynamically. Assets need to be imported into your JS/TS code, just like other dependencies. May 1, 2023 · Details on the Vite import image process with Vue and how to handle assets in the Vite images Vue environment. So when binding to an asset source, the easiest way to overcome this is to use require in the template and hardcode the assets path and any subpath. html is a template that will be processed with html-webpack-plugin. During build, asset links will be injected automatically. In this lesson, we examine how to import static assets like images into a Vite project. In addition, Vue CLI also automatically injects resource hints (preload/prefetch), manifest/icon links (when PWA plugin is used), and the asset links for the JavaScript and CSS files produced during the Jul 15, 2017 · This Stack Overflow page discusses methods to import and use images in Vue single file components effectively. I still don’t fully understand why it’s so counterintuitive when referencing local and/or dynamic assets. At first, I found that using an absolute URL worked, but that was only useful if I was storing the images on a CDN or other external site. Mar 1, 2021 · Learn how to dynamically set image sources in Vue 3 using Vite with updated solutions for seamless integration. HTML and Static Assets HTML The Index File The file public/index. js. scss partial and some buttons have an icon, which I'd like to add Jun 2, 2022 · Learn how to reference images from assets folder in Vue template using Webpack's require() method or using the relative path. With Vite, the process is simple and intuitive and for production builds we get some built in optimizations. Apr 12, 2023 · Using images with Vite and Vue seemed like a head scratcher initially. Sep 24, 2023 · With the release of Vue 3, a lot of things became easier.
bgt owvvw ybwgalc zngta ccx gylskb jongjpu seehd weh vdxvp